Spout is a great new online community for film fanatics—those who want to horde their faves, quote from cult classics, buy DVDS, make film friends and most importantly, get reviews from peers with similar performance preferences (instead of hyperbole-happy critics) The five friendly Midwest founders, Rick, Bill, Dave, Daryn and Paul, “ultimately seek to fill the gap between what shows up at festivals and what shows up at the multiplex.” Having almost outgrown its beta-stage by blossoming into an addictive little playmate, Spout is very visitor-responsive. The more you give, the more you get back. By encouraging interaction between people who like the same films, getting on board with tag-collages and, in the spirit of MySpace.com, letting peeps shameless fly their I'm-secretly-obsessed-with-John C. Reilly” (for example) freak flag, Spout is creating not only a collectivist, down-to-viewer, ensemble of online critics, but another fabulous way to waste your entire day on the Internet, too.

Established in 2001, ChangetheThought compromises the freelance projects of Art Director and Denver communications agency Cactus Graphic Designer Christopher Cox. ChangetheThought is unique in its ability to convey messages to its audience that generate a powerful and residual impact. Often these messages target the inadequacies of the political machine, our cultures obsession with monetary wealth, or like this work created for Woodsuch, which was created to explore “the reversed cultural notion that violence is acceptable and sex is vulgar.” Christopher has also recently launched a series of tees that target these same issues. Printed on American Apparel's new Poly Cotton blend these shirts promise to be comfortable. CitysurfCity Surf, the series of self-paced MP3 walking tours, are downloadable guides for the traveler who is looking to experience and interact with a city's local culture and find the hidden treasure among the masses, essentially allowing you to enjoy the city as if a local friend were showing you the way. Founder Ali Karbassi is an avid traveler and found his trips to be more memorable and exciting when it is experienced as an adventure rather than an itinerary – we'll attest to that! So with the help of his writing staff, traveling band of friends, and informed locals, he brings the City Surf Toronto guides, featuring tours for St Lawrence Market, Yorkville, and The Annex, with Kensington, China Town, and Church Street soon to come. Additionally, niche tours that cover the art scene or “Afternoon Off” tours for business travelers with a few hours to kill are in the works.
